Represent Your State on the
National Grandparents Day Council
Position/Title:
State Representative to the National
Grandparents Day Council.
Member: Founder's Advisory Commitee.
Duties:
1. Submit suggestions and recommendations
to the Board of Directors regarding methods of enhancing and enlarging
the celebration of National Grandparents Day in your state.
2. Distribute Grandparents Day information, contest flyers, and
Forget-Me-Not program information to schools, churches, and other
organizations.
3. Give informal talks about the
history of Grandparents Day. Include suggestions for great ways
to celebrate the holiday, as a family or as an organization. Emphasize
importance of intergenerational activities.
4.Nominate nursing home volunteers, Meals on Wheels volunteers,
and other helpers of seniors from your area, for the annual Forget-Me-Not
Founder's Award. Represent the Council in presenting the Award
if your nominee wins.
5. Represent the National Grandparents Day Council in presenting prizes
to any grandchild or grandparents in your area who win Grandparents
Day poster, website, poetry, songwriting or essay contests.
Hours: Two to six hours
per month, from April through September.
Qualifications: Experience
working with seniors and/or children. Desire to promote intergenerational
activities in your community and/or your state.
Compensation: This is a volunteer/meritorious
position.
